Career Journey in Business and Boxing
Dino’s career journey is a tale of two passions: the boardroom and the ring. In the Providence area, he is a well-known figure in the local business scene, having owned several establishments that became staples of the city’s social life. His bars were not just businesses but community hubs where he was often seen interacting with patrons and managing day-to-day operations. This hands-on approach earned him a reputation as a hardworking entrepreneur who built his success from the ground up.
Parallel to his business success, Dino pursued amateur boxing. While he never turned professional, his dedication to the sport was undeniable. He spent years training in various New England gyms, eventually participating in high-profile local bouts. His most notable fight was a 2017 “Brawl For It All” match in Providence, which was highly publicized due to the personal rivalry between the fighters. Despite the intensity of his boxing matches, Dino always maintained that the sport was a way to stay disciplined and give back to the community through charity events.
Personal Life and the Jenkins Connection
The most significant turning point in Dino’s public life occurred when he met Shayanna Jenkins. The two were introduced through mutual friends in Rhode Island and reportedly “hit it off” immediately. For Shayanna, who had endured years of tragedy and public trial, Dino represented a fresh start. Their relationship was kept private initially, but as Shayanna’s pregnancy became evident, the media began to speculate. In May 2018, Dino stepped forward to confirm he was the father of her unborn child.
On June 16, 2018, their daughter Giselle was born. Dino embraced the role of a father to a blended family with open arms, which includes his eldest daughter, Mia, and Shayanna’s daughter with Aaron Hernandez, Avielle. Dino has been vocal about his love for all the children in their household, stating that he treats them all with the same devotion. His father, Bill, has praised Shayanna as a “special person,” and the family is often seen enjoying quiet moments together, far from the flashbulbs of the paparazzi.

FAQs
1. Who is Dino Guilmette?
Dino Guilmette is an American entrepreneur, bar owner, and amateur boxer from Rhode Island, best known as the partner of Shayanna Jenkins.
2. Is Dino Guilmette the father of Shayanna Jenkins’ daughter?
Yes, Dino is the biological father of Giselle Guilmette, born in June 2018.
3. Did Dino Guilmette play football with Aaron Hernandez?
There were early rumors that they were teammates at the University of Florida, but these were largely debunked. Dino is a few years older and focused more on boxing and business in the New England area.
4. What does Dino Guilmette do for a living?
He is a successful businessman who has owned several bars and businesses in Rhode Island. He also holds an MBA in Finance.
5. How many children does Dino Guilmette have?
Dino has two biological daughters: Mia (from a previous relationship) and Giselle (with Shayanna). He is also a father figure to Avielle, Shayanna’s daughter with Aaron Hernandez.
6. Where is Dino Guilmette from?
He was originally born in Long Island, New York, but has lived and worked in Rhode Island for most of his adult life.
